The potato (/pəˈteɪtoʊ/) is really a starchy tuberous vegetable native for the Americas that is eaten like a staple food stuff in lots of areas of the globe. Potatoes are underground stem tubers of your plant Solanum tuberosum, a perennial inside the nightshade family Solanaceae.
The Stokes Purple is usually a sweet potato with brown-purple skin and purple flesh. They have been developed in Stokes County NC giving them their name. The Stokes isn't as sweet as its orange fleshed cousins, but is definitely an all-purpose reasonably starchy and moist selection.

Next the Spanish conquest in the Inca Empire, the Spanish released the potato to Europe in the 2nd fifty percent in the 16th century as Portion of the Columbian Trade. The staple was subsequently conveyed by European mariners (probably such as the Russian-American Enterprise) to territories and ports through the earth, Specifically their colonies.[21] European and colonial farmers had been sluggish to adopt farming potatoes. Even so, immediately after 1750, they became an important food items staple and subject crop[21] and performed A serious function in the eu nineteenth century population increase.

The potato is never eaten Uncooked because Uncooked potato starch is improperly digested by human beings.[103] Depending on the cultivar and preparation approach, potatoes can have a high glycemic index (GI) and so in many cases are excluded within the diet programs of people looking to adhere to a minimal-GI diet.
